Terracon Consultants, a nationwide engineering consulting firm, is seeking an environmental technician to join our team in Charlotte, North Carolina. This position would be part of a very skilled team that performs airborne chemical monitoring, asbestos and lead paint inspections, noise monitoring, indoor air quality assessments, and other activities. General Responsibilities:
Perform tests and sampling of air and building materials for asbestos, lead, and other compounds. It also includes monitoring for parameters such as temperature, carbon dioxide, and noise and personnel exposure monitoring. Operate and calibrate field monitoring equipment. Performs asbestos inspections and oversight for asbestos abatement projects. Tabulate and prepare data for written reports. Cleans and maintains field monitoring equipment. Adhere to strict safety standards.
